What does Broadbridge School Parents and Friends Association do?
The Association is established to advance the education of the pupils of Broadbridge School in Eglinton, Co Derry ("the School") by providing or assisting in the provision of educational facilities at the School and ancillary to this and in furtherance of this Object the Association may: (a) foster more extended relationships between the staff, parents and others who befriend the School, and (b) engage in activities which support the School and advance the education of pupils attending it.
